2007 has been on my mind a lot this week. So, with a spreadsheet pulled up and time to surf around the web-r-net, I came up with the following loose schedule:
March: Ouachita Challenge. IMBA Epic trail. Good reports from Squirrel and Mr. 24. What else is there to do in March?
April: TransIowa. This may be the last go at this one for me. The Arizona Trail is the current Devil on my Shoulder.
May: Dirty Kanza. Still bummed I missed 06.
June: Lumberjack 100. Big M and a big mug of Founder's Ale?
July: 9 Mile. 19hrs really wasn't enough.
August: Endurance 100. Not sold on this one, but August was looking a little bleak.
September: Mohican 100. Which would mean I am one race away from qualifying for the Ultra Endurance Series. Not sure what to do about the 4th race though.
